The high street is not dead: over half of EMEA consumers prefer shopping in physical stores

Key takeaways: ● 53% of consumers across EMEA prefer shopping in physical stores and want […]

The high street is not dead: over half of EMEA consumers prefer shopping in physical stores Read More »